When Did Fran Tarkenton Retire? Find The Exact Date & Post-Football Career

Fran Tarkenton, the legendary quarterback known for his scrambling ability and leadership, concluded a remarkable career that left a lasting mark on the NFL. Understanding when Fran Tarkenton retired helps frame his legacy within the evolving history of professional football.

His journey from college star to Hall of Fame icon involved multiple teams, record-breaking seasons, and a transition that influenced how quarterbacks were valued in the league.

Full Name Fran Tarkenton
Position Quarterback
Active Seasons 1961–1976
Final Team Minnesota Vikings
Retirement Year 1976

Early Career and Rise to Prominence

Fran Tarkenton began his professional career with the Minnesota Vikings in 1961 after a successful college run at the University of Georgia. His mobility and arm strength quickly made him one of the most dangerous quarterbacks in the league.

During his initial stint with the Vikings, he established numerous passing records and earned recognition as one of the top signal-callers in the NFL, setting the stage for a long and influential career.

Trade to the New York Giants and Leadership

In 1967, a pivotal trade sent Fran Tarkenton to the New York Giants, where he revitalized a struggling franchise. His experience and intelligence behind center helped turn the Giants into competitive contenders in the Eastern Conference.

He led the Giants to the playoffs multiple times and became known for his calm demeanor under pressure, qualities that defined his style and made him a respected leader in the league.

Return to Minnesota and Final Seasons

Tarkenton returned to the Vikings in 1972, rejoining a team that was building around a strong defensive unit. His presence provided veteran leadership and a steady hand during crucial moments in close games.

Over the next several seasons, he continued to perform at an elite level, demonstrating durability and football IQ that few quarterbacks could match at any level of the game.

1976 Season and Decision to Retire

The 1976 season marked the final chapter of Fran Tarkenton’s extraordinary career. Despite strong performances, he recognized the changing landscape of the NFL and the physical toll of the position.

At the conclusion of the 1976 campaign, Fran Tarkenton retired from professional football, closing the door on a career that spanned 16 seasons and established him as one of the greatest quarterbacks in NFL history.

Legacy and Impact on the Quarterback Position

Fran Tarkenton’s influence extended beyond his statistics. He was one of the first pocket passers to demonstrate elite mobility without compromising accuracy or decision-making.

His career helped redefine the prototypical NFL quarterback, blending improvisation with structured play execution, and his achievements remain a benchmark for modern signal-callers.

Key Takeaways

  • Fran Tarkenton retired after the 1976 NFL season.
  • He played his final season with the Minnesota Vikings.
  • His career included 16 seasons and a lasting impact on quarterback play.
  • Tarkenton was in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 1986.
  • His blend of mobility and precision helped redefine the modern quarterback.
